WebFeb 1, 2024 · China has also been ASEAN’s largest trading partner since 2009, while ASEAN has remained China’s third largest trading partner since 2011. The two-way trade reached US$443.6 billion in 2013, increasing 11% year on year and accounting for about 15% of ASEAN’s total trade.
